Yesterday morning I was in the bath, with various cats playing around in the room as usual. Persil was scrabbling with something on the tiled shelf at the end where I keep a bowl of soaps, lotions etc. Suddenly she jumped off the shelf with a bar of lemon soap in her mouth and ran out of the room! I didn't follow her then for obvious reasons. Well, I have not yet found the soap and I can't imagine what she wanted it for or where she has put it. It seems to me that soap, especially lemon scented, would be everything a cat would hate. Has anyone else had a cat who took soap?
